Zander in a creamy sauce with mushrooms

Difficility: 3/10
Cooking time: 20 min.
Number of servings: 2
Ingredients:
- Zander fillet, 360 gr.
- Onion, 1/2 of the onion
- Mushrooms, 2-3 PCs.
- Cream, 20%, 200 ml
- Garlic, 2-3 cloves
- Thyme
- Oregano, a pinch
- Black pepper, vegetable oil, salt
Separate the thyme leaves from the stems (leave a twig to serve). Peel the onion and cut it in half rings, slice the mushrooms and chop the garlic finely.
Heat a little vegetable oil on the pan and fry the onion and garlic over medium heat for two minutes.
Add the mushrooms and fry for three minutes.
Add the cream (if you have cream less than 20% fat, add a pinch of flour), oregano and thyme. Salt and pepper to taste, mix and almost bring to a boil.
Cut the fish into portions, put it in a pan, pour the sauce over it, cover it with a lid and simmer for ten minutes on a low heat.
Serve with thyme.
